One aspect in the dhol is played by wood stick called "tiparu", on that aspect black coloured ink paste stick during the centre. This membrane is known as the "dhum". In technical language, it known as base. An additional facet of dhol is known as "thapi" or "chati". In technological language, it is termed as tremer, this side of membrane is simply played by palm. Boll with the dhol is "Taa", "Dhin" and "Dha". "Taa" to the "Thapi" facet, "Dhin" to the "Dhum" facet and "Dha" for each side performed together.
